The DS1302 seemed to work very well for my application, but it lacked accuracy. Over a period of about 4 months, the DS1302 gained about 8 minutes.\u00a0 \u00a0The ZS-042 seems to be much more accurate!<\/p><div id=\"bryce-4236406047\" class=\"bryce-afterfirst bryce-entity-placement\"><script async src=\"\/\/pagead2.googlesyndication.com\/pagead\/js\/adsbygoogle.js?client=ca-pub-8316758073402323\" crossorigin=\"anonymous\"><\/script><ins class=\"adsbygoogle\" style=\"display:block;\" data-ad-client=\"ca-pub-8316758073402323\" \ndata-ad-slot=\"7728240895\" \ndata-ad-format=\"auto\"><\/ins>\n<script> \n(adsbygoogle = window.adsbygoogle || []).push({}); --smush-placeholder-aspect-ratio: 300\/144;\" \/>The wiring of the ZS-042 is very simple. \u00a0I only made for connections to make this clock work. \u00a0This module works on I2C (Inter-IC) communication. \u00a0In my case, I wired VCC to 3.3v on the Uno, GND (ground) to GND, SCL (Serial Clock) to SCL, and SDA (Serial Data) to SDA on the Uno. \u00a0 If you have an older Uno, just use A5 for SCL, and A4 for SDA. \u00a0 \u00a0The RTC module can be used for applications such as an alarm clock, for time stamping, or simply to display the current time on an LCD display.<\/p>\n<p>&nbsp;<\/p>\n<h2>Code for ZS-042<\/h2>\n<p>I found some code on the TronixStuff website\u00a0to make this module work. \u00a0 Before uploading, I un-commented the &#8220;setDS3231time&#8221; line, and adjusted the clock. \u00a0 I set the clock about 1 minute ahead of time, and then pressed the upload button about 4 seconds ahead of the time setting because it takes a few seconds for the upload to complete. \u00a0 I didn&#8217;t want the clock to be reset to this time every time the power is cycled, so then I commented out the &#8220;setDS3231time&#8221; and uploaded again. \u00a0This code uses the &#8220;Wire&#8221; Library.<\/p>\n<p><strong>The sketch can be found at\u00a0<a href=\"http:\/\/tronixstuff.com\/2014\/12\/01\/tutorial-using-ds1307-and-ds3231-real-time-clock-modules-with-arduino\/\">http:\/\/tronixstuff.com\/2014\/12\/01\/tutorial-using-ds1307-and-ds3231-real-time-clock-modules-with-arduino\/<\/a><\/strong><\/p>\n<p>After the upload is complete, you can go to your serial monitor to very the clock is correct. \u00a0Be sure to set your baud rate to 9600 if using this exact code.<\/p>\n<p><img decoding=\"async\" class=\"size-full wp-image-349 aligncenter lazyload\" data-src=\"https:\/\/bryceautomation.com\/wp-content\/uploads\/2017\/05\/zsserial.png\" alt=\"\" width=\"284\" height=\"234\" src=\"data:image\/svg+xml;base64,PHN2ZyB3aWR0aD0iMSIgaGVpZ2h0PSIxIiB4bWxucz0iaHR0cDovL3d3dy53My5vcmcvMjAwMC9zdmciPjwvc3ZnPg==\" style=\"--smush-placeholder-width: 284px; --smush-placeholder-aspect-ratio: 284\/234;\" \/><\/p>\n<p>If you are using a standard CR2032 battery, I would strongly recommend disabling the charging circuit.\u00a0 \u00a0This can easily be done by removing the series charging resistor.\u00a0 \u00a0 There is a youtube video on how to do this <a href=\"https:\/\/www.youtube.com\/watch?v=ND2shVqV9s4\">here<\/a>.\u00a0 \u00a0I&#8217;ve attempted using the standard CR2032 without disabling the charging circuit.\u00a0 \u00a0The battery began to bulge and was worthless after just a couple days.\u00a0 Up to this time, I&#8217;ve never had to replace a standard CR2032 yet, and I&#8217;ve been using the ZS-042 for over six months now.<\/p>\n<p>I would recommend removing\u00a0 power for a few minutes then powered back up to ensure the CR2032 battery is\u00a0working, then verify the time again through your serial monitor.<\/p>\n<p>Once you have the RTC up and running, you can experiment with other features such as the alarm feature, and square wave generator&#8230; \u00a0 This module can also store some data to EEPROM, but my main reason for upgrading to this module was for the accuracy of the clock itself. \u00a0I like to keep things as simple as possible!<\/p>\n<p>&nbsp;<\/p>\n<p>&#8212;
